    Did they require a road-racing license? Or were the track-days open to the "general public"?

    0 Not allowed! Not allowed!

  14. #39
    Diamond Geezer Kip's Avatar
    Join Date
    Nov 2002
    Location
    Cranston ,RI
    Posts
    1,125

    VIR

    Open to the public. You just needed the following:
    Full leathers or a jacket and pant zip together suit, boots, gloves, back protector (they rent them if you don't have one), anti-freeze removed, all lights taped up, and tires that are in good shape. They did 3 different groups so you could pick which group you wanted to ride with. The Advance group you could pass anywhere the other 2 groups you could only pass on the outside.
